Why Block Booking Driving Lessons Makes Sense
Learning to drive is a big milestone, and one of the best ways to make the most of your experience is by block booking your driving lessons. In Blackburn, many learner drivers are turning to this method to save money, stay consistent, and build skills faster. Instead of paying per lesson, block booking allows you to purchase a set number of lessons in advance, usually at a discounted rate.
This not only helps with budgeting, but also encourages commitment and routine. If you’re serious about passing your driving test quickly and efficiently, block booking might be the perfect approach for you.
Benefits of Block Booking Lessons in Blackburn
One of the main reasons learners choose to block book driving lessons in Blackburn is the cost advantage. Most driving schools offer generous discounts when you pay upfront for a set of 10 or 20 lessons. This helps you save money in the long run, especially compared to the higher per-lesson rate.
Another key benefit is continuity. Having a regular schedule with the same instructor builds confidence and strengthens your driving skills week by week. You’ll spend less time reviewing old material and more time advancing to the next stage of learning. This can lead to a faster test readiness and fewer lessons overall.
In a busy town like Blackburn, consistency matters. By block booking, you can often reserve the same time slots each week, which helps avoid long gaps between lessons—crucial when learning to drive in a mix of urban and residential environments.
Choosing the Right Driving School
Not all driving schools are the same, so it’s important to do your research before committing to a block booking. Look for local instructors in Blackburn who are DVSA-approved, have strong reviews, and offer flexible scheduling. Some instructors may specialize in nervous learners or offer dual-control vehicles with the latest safety features.
Also, ask about the terms of the block booking. What happens if you need to cancel or reschedule a lesson? Are refunds available if you don’t use all your lessons? A reputable school will be transparent about their policies and willing to help you make the right decision.
What to Expect During Your Block of Lessons
Your block booking lessons will usually begin with an assessment of your current skill level, especially if you’ve already had some previous driving experience. From there, your instructor will create a tailored plan to cover everything from clutch control and gear changes to navigating roundabouts and parallel parking.
In Blackburn, learners benefit from practicing on a wide range of roads—from quiet residential streets to the busy A666. You’ll also get used to local test routes, which gives you an edge when it’s time to take the practical test.
Regular feedback from your instructor will help you improve more quickly, and you’ll likely feel more comfortable as you build a consistent rapport over time.
